FB163_DVD_USA_EVENT 1/30/08 12:23 PM Page 6 Setting up Attaching the speakers to the unit Connect the wires to the unit. Match each wire's coloured band to the same coloured connection terminal on the reverse of the unit. To connect the cable to the unit, press each plastic finger pad to open the connection terminal. Insert the wire and release the finger pad The connector will open ready to receive a cable. Connect the red end of each wire to the terminals marked +(plus) and the black end to the terminals marked - (minus). Speaker Deco : This part of speaker makes a no sound. Remote control Operation Point the Remote Control at the remote sensor and press the buttons. Remote control Battery Installation Detach the battery cover on the rear of the remote control, and insert two R03 (size AAA) batteries with 3 and # aligned correctly. Do not mix old and new batteries. Never mix different types of batteries (standard, alkaline, etc.).
